In modern gambling systems, particularly those that operate across multiple regions, understanding and implementing regional transaction adaptation is essential for operational efficiency, customer satisfaction, and regulatory compliance. These systems must navigate a complex landscape of varying financial infrastructures, local regulations, cultural expectations, and user behaviors. A transaction that is seamless in one region may face delays, restrictions, or outright rejection in another due to differences in banking networks, payment gateways, or local legal frameworks. Therefore, the ability to adapt transactions to local contexts is a critical component of system design and user experience.
One key aspect of regional transaction adaptation is accommodating the diversity of payment methods. While credit and debit cards may dominate in many Western countries, regions in Asia or Africa often rely heavily on mobile money, e-wallets, or prepaid systems. For example, in Southeast Asia, digital wallets such as GoPay, OVO, or Dana have become mainstream, while in certain African countries, mobile-based money transfer systems like M-Pesa serve as the primary means of financial interaction. Gambling platforms must integrate these local payment solutions, ensuring that users can deposit, wager, and withdraw funds without friction. Failure to support these payment options can lead to reduced adoption, increased transaction abandonment, and diminished trust in the platform.
Currency conversion and exchange rates further complicate regional transaction management. Users expect accurate, real-time conversion rates when interacting with gambling systems that operate in multiple currencies. Inaccurate or delayed conversions can result in confusion, perceived unfairness, or financial loss, which directly impacts user confidence. Effective platforms implement dynamic conversion mechanisms that account for fluctuating rates, transaction fees, and cross-border taxes. Moreover, some regions impose restrictions on the types of currencies that can be used for gambling transactions. Systems must therefore be able to recognize, validate, and adapt to these constraints automatically to prevent transaction failures.
Compliance with local regulations is another critical dimension of regional transaction adaptation. Each jurisdiction imposes its own rules regarding gambling, payment processing, anti-money laundering (AML), and know-your-customer (KYC) procedures. For instance, certain countries may require enhanced identity verification for transactions above a specified threshold, while others may restrict the use of specific banking channels for gambling purposes. Gambling systems must incorporate modular compliance checks that adjust transaction processing according to regional requirements. This adaptive approach not only ensures legal adherence but also enhances the user experience by avoiding unnecessary friction for users in jurisdictions with more permissive regulatory frameworks.
Latency and transaction speed are important factors that influence user satisfaction. Regions with underdeveloped banking infrastructure or limited internet connectivity can experience delays in payment processing. Effective gambling platforms employ adaptive transaction routing, which dynamically selects the fastest or most reliable processing channel based on regional conditions. Additionally, platforms can implement intelligent queuing, offline verification, or asynchronous processing methods to maintain responsiveness, even in challenging environments. This ensures that users experience consistent transaction performance, regardless of their geographic location.
Fraud detection and risk management must also be regionally adaptive. Different regions exhibit distinct patterns of fraudulent activity, influenced by local economic conditions, technological penetration, and social behavior. Transaction monitoring systems need to analyze regional trends, such as unusual withdrawal patterns, repeated failed deposit attempts, or high-risk geographic zones. By tailoring fraud detection rules to regional profiles, platforms can minimize false positives while effectively mitigating actual threats. This adaptive approach balances security with usability, maintaining trust without unnecessarily disrupting legitimate transactions.
User interface design plays a subtle yet significant role in regional transaction adaptation. Users in different regions have varying expectations regarding transaction workflows, confirmation messages, error notifications, and available support channels. For example, certain cultures prefer highly detailed transaction summaries with multiple verification steps, while others favor minimalist, instant-confirmation experiences. Gambling systems that allow for regional customization of transaction interfaces can accommodate these preferences, fostering a sense of familiarity and reducing cognitive load during financial interactions.
Reporting and analytics also benefit from regional adaptation. Platforms must track transaction performance, success rates, and user behavior in a granular, region-specific manner. This allows operators to identify bottlenecks, optimize processing pathways, and proactively address user concerns. Regional transaction insights can inform strategic decisions, such as the introduction of new payment methods, adjustments to fee structures, or targeted marketing campaigns tailored to local preferences. Without this level of regional granularity, platforms risk making generalized decisions that fail to resonate with diverse user bases.
The interplay between regulatory compliance, payment diversity, and user experience necessitates a robust backend architecture capable of dynamic configuration. Modern gambling systems often rely on microservices, modular APIs, and cloud-based infrastructure to manage region-specific logic. This enables operators to introduce new payment methods, adjust compliance rules, or tweak transaction workflows without disrupting global operations. By decoupling core transaction logic from regional adaptation modules, platforms achieve both scalability and resilience, ensuring that operational performance remains stable as market conditions evolve.
Communication with users regarding regional transaction conditions is equally important. Transparent notifications about processing times, fees, and currency conversions help manage expectations and prevent frustration. Additionally, proactive customer support that is aware of regional nuances can resolve transaction issues more efficiently, reducing the likelihood of disputes and enhancing overall satisfaction. Platforms that invest in clear, culturally sensitive communication cultivate trust and loyalty among users across diverse regions.
